Comprehending the IELTS Exam Structure
Before diving into the products readily available, it's important to understand the IELTS test format. The exam is divided into 4 primary components: Listening, Reading, Writing, and Speaking. Each area assesses different language skills, and achieving a high score requires focused preparation.
IELTS Exam Structure Table
| Part | Period | Format |
|---|---|---|
| Listening | Thirty minutes | 4 sections (40 questions) |
| Reading | 60 minutes | 3 sections (40 concerns) |
| Writing | 60 minutes | 2 tasks (150 & & 250 words) |
| Speaking | 11-14 minutes | 3 parts (interview) |
Types of IELTS Preparation Materials Available in Uzbekistan
1. Official Study Guides
The British Council and IDP provide official IELTS study guides that supply genuine practice tests in addition to tips and techniques.
2. Online Resources
There is a wealth of online resources, consisting of:
- Practice Tests: Websites like IELTS.org and British Council offer complimentary practice tests.
- Mobile Apps: Applications such as IELTS Prep deal practice concerns and research study suggestions on the go.
3. Books
Numerous books are advised for IELTS preparation, most notably:
- The Official Cambridge Guide to IELTS
- Barron's IELTS Superpack
- Target Band 7: IELTS Academic Module - How to Maximize Your Score
4. Local IELTS Preparation Courses
In significant cities like Tashkent, numerous language schools and institutes provide IELTS preparation courses. These courses typically consist of:
- Intensive Classes: Structured lessons focusing on each element of the IELTS.
- Mock Tests: Simulated examinations to acquaint students with the test format and timing.
5. Research study Groups
Signing up with a research study group can provide inspiration and assistance. Libraries and community centers frequently host IELTS preparation meetups.
6. Tutor Support
Private tutors focusing on IELTS preparation can provide personalized guidance tailored to individual strengths and weaknesses.
7. Video Tutorials
YouTube channels and online courses use training videos that cover particular abilities or techniques for each section of the IELTS.
Suggested Study Plan
To successfully prepare for the IELTS exam, a structured research study plan is essential. Here's a recommended 8-week research study schedule:
Week 1-2: Foundations
- Concentrate On General English skills (vocabulary, grammar, comprehension).
- Use main IELTS products to acquaint with the test format.
Week 3: Listening Practice
- Total listening workouts from official guides.
- Experiment real-life listening circumstances (podcasts, news).
Week 4: Reading Practice
- Check out academic texts and practice skimming and scanning methods.
- Complete practice reading tests.
Week 5: Writing Practice
- Study IELTS composing task formats; practice essays and reports.
- Analyze sample responses to understand what examiners search for.
Week 6: Speaking Preparation
- Practice speaking with a partner or tutor.
- Tape-record mock interviews to examine fluency and coherence.
Week 7: Full-Length Practice Tests
- Complete full-length practice tests under timed conditions.
- Evaluation responses and recognize locations for improvement.
Week 8: Final Review
- Focus on weak areas identified in previous tests.
- Use a mix of resources for revision.
Frequently Asked Questions (FAQs)
1. What is the cost of taking the IELTS in Uzbekistan?
The expense of the IELTS exam varies however generally ranges from ₤ 200 to ₤ 250, depending on the test format and screening center.
2. How can I register for the IELTS exam?
Registration can be done online through the main IELTS site or at local test centers. It's a good idea to book in advance to protect a wanted test date.
3. What is a good IELTS rating?
A score of 6.5 or greater is normally thought about a good rating for university admissions and task positionings.
4. Can I take IELTS preparation courses online?
Yes, a number of platforms use online courses particularly created for IELTS preparation. These can be a versatile choice for students with busy schedules.
5. How long is the IELTS score legitimate?
IELTS ratings stand for 2 years, so it's necessary to use your rating within this duration for applications.
